TT39 quitting in flight..
I have a brand spaking new TT39 in a 30 V2 however the engine is always abruptly quitting in flight. It doesn't bog or give any hint that it's gonna quit...it just suddenly dies. I was trying to break the motor in last night with some low hovering but I was only able to hover for about 20 seconds before it would die. It starts really great and idles fine, but it just doesn't want to stay at high rpm. I am running CP15%, Hangar 9 super plug and a MP2. I tried changing plugs to a OS8, but it was still the same problem. I am going to try it without a fuel filter again today and see if it makes a difference (perhaps the filter was plugged). I've been tuning glow engines for 10 years so I have a good idea of where to look but I'm wondering if anybody else has had this problem. Maybe it's somethign really simple that I am over looking. The motor doesn't have any more than 3 or 4 minutes on it. The needle settings as as per the book.

RE: TT39 quitting in flight..
Have you checked the fuel lines? The stock in tank clunk line is junk. Also make sure the muffler pressure tap is connected properly, and remember helis like to run rich.
If that doesn't take carfe of it pull the carb apart and make sure it's clean and the needles are smooth.
Try it without the fuel filter, but certainly replace it if it improves performance.

RE: TT39 quitting in flight..
I had the same problem with mine and I changed all the tank lines to medium dubro lines and I riched both the high and low end needles and it runs like a champ

RE: TT39 quitting in flight..
How hot is it getting? I just cooked an OS and it was doing the same thing. It was getting huge hot for some reason. I kept calling great planes and discussing the excessive temp and they said it will run where it runs. Well, it did, right up till the piston exploded.
Check to make sure it is not too hot. They quit quick when that happens. Make sure your not lean or something like that, and your airflow is unrestricted.
